Larry the Cable Guy
Larry the Cable Guy has officially done it all. His written best selling books, released chart topping stand-up DVDs and CDs, starred in a number of movies, and provided the voice of Mater in the smash hit animated Pixar films Cars and Cars 2. Now What Would You Pay?Have you ever been watching TV and been sucked into a show that looked an awful lot like a commercial, only to be pitched a product that could change your life forever? If the answer is yes, you’ve just been witness to one of televisions most prominent form of programming, Infomercials. They are part talk show part commercial, and almost always entertaining in the way they try to convince you to buy things you never even knew you needed. Author and editor of cityfile.com, Remy Stern has fallen victim to these unbelievable offers which is why he now owns a pasta maker, a vegetable juice, and a set of books that assured him he’d be a millionaire in less than a month. In his new book But Wait… There’s More, Stern gives his take on infomercials, home shopping and the American way of life. Kelly Terranova

Sorry Kids, Mom's Busy This WeekendChristine Stedman began performing standup comedy as a way to get out of babysitting grandchildren, however she's turned this lame "excuse" into a succcessful career. Every night Christine hits the stage, she shares her unique perspectives on life and it's tribulatons with the audience. She's a Las Vegas and Atlantic City favorite and has been featured on The View and Bud Light Ladies of Laughter. For about a year and a half, she toured with soap opera actor Walt Willey from ABC's All My Children. Not too bad for a woman who simply wanted to avoid changing diapers.
